A NEW tour is being launched to promote King Richard III’s historical, literary and archaeological connections.

The King Richard III Tour of England is a five-night, six-day tour that includes visits to York Minster, Yorkshire Museum and the Richard III Experience as well as William Shakespeare’s Stratford-upon-Avon, Warwick Castle, Bosworth Battlefield, Leicester Cathedral and King Richard III Visitor Centre in Leicester.

The tour, which will also include Blue Badge guided walking tours of Coventry and Leicester, and a medieval banquet, will be launched to travel trade delegates attending the UKinbound annual convention in Leicester this month.

It aims to tell the full story of King Richard III, from his literary and historical connections, through to his death, discovery and reinterment, and appeal to overseas inbound visitors.
